引言
在当前的网络环境中,保障个人隐私和数据安全变得尤为重要。_Xray_和_Shadowsocks_作为现代网络代理工具,越来越多地被用户所使用。本文将详细介绍这两者的概念、特点及其配置方法,帮助用户更好地使用它们。
什么是Xray?
_Xray_是一种基于V2Ray核心开发的网络代理工具,具备高效、灵活和强大的特性。其主要特点包括:
- 支持多种传输协议,如VMess、VLess等。
- 可配置性强,支持复杂的路由设置。
- 具备优秀的性能表现和较低的延迟。
- 支持动态端口和多用户管理。
什么是Shadowsocks?
_Shadowsocks_是一个开源的代理工具,通常被用作VPN的替代方案。其核心特点包括:
- 简单易用,配置较为简单。
- 速度快,延迟低,适合翻墙使用。
- 支持多种加密方式,保护用户的上网隐私。
- 广泛支持多种操作系统,包括Windows、macOS、Linux和移动设备。
Xray与Shadowsocks的对比
| 特点 | Xray | Shadowsocks | | ————– | ———————————- | —————————— | | 功能 | 高级功能,如路由和负载均衡 | 基本的代理功能 | | 性能 | 高性能,适合大流量的用户 | 良好的速度表现 | | 配置 | 复杂配置适合技术用户 | 简单配置,易于上手 | | 加密 | 支持多种加密方式 | 传统的加密方式 |
如何安装Xray
安装前的准备
在开始安装之前,请确保你的服务器符合以下要求:
- 使用Linux操作系统(如Ubuntu、CentOS等)。
- 具备一定的命令行使用经验。
Xray的安装步骤
-
更新系统软件包: 运行以下命令更新你的软件包。 bash sudo apt update && sudo apt upgrade
-
下载Xray: 从官方网站或GitHub上下载最新的Xray版本。 bash wget https://github.com/xtls/xray-core/releases/latest/download/Xray-linux-64.zip
-
解压缩文件:使用unzip命令解压下载的文件。 bash unzip Xray-linux-64.zip -d /usr/local/bin/
-
配置Xray: 编辑配置文件,指定代理类型和端口。
-
启动Xray: 使用systemd启动Xray服务。 bash sudo systemctl start xray
如何安装Shadowsocks
Shadowsocks的安装步骤
-
更新系统软件包: 同样运行更新命令。 bash sudo apt update && sudo apt upgrade
-
安装Shadowsocks:使用pip安装Shadowsocks。 bash pip install shadowsocks
-
配置Shadowsocks: 创建一个配置文件并指定服务器信息。
-
启动Shadowsocks: 通过命令行启动Shadowsocks服务。 bash ssserver -c /etc/shadowsocks.json -d start
Xray与Shadowsocks的常见问题解答
1. Xray和Shadowsocks有什么区别?
Xray具有更高级的功能和灵活的配置选项,适合需要复杂设置的用户。而Shadowsocks则更简单易用,适合快速搭建代理服务的用户。
2. 我该选择Xray还是Shadowsocks?
选择依据取决于你的需求。如果你需要强大的功能和高灵活性,选择Xray。如果你想快速配置一个代理并保持高速度,选择Shadowsocks。
3. 如何提高Xray或Shadowsocks的速度?
- 选择较近的服务器位置。
- 使用TCP协议而不是UDP。
- 配置合理的加密方式和传输协议。
4. 如何保证Xray和Shadowsocks的安全性?
- 定期更新软件版本。
- 使用复杂的密码和加密方式。
- 开启防火墙,只允许特定IP连接。
结论
通过以上的介绍,我们对_Xray_和_Shadowsocks_有了更加深入的理解。在实际应用中,选择合适的工具,合理配置,可以极大地提升我们的网络安全性和上网体验。如果您在使用中有任何疑问,请参考上面的常见问题解答,或查阅更多的使用文档。